A bottleneck event is a significant reduction in the number of individuals in a population, which can lead to a loss of genetic diversity. This can occur due to various factors such as natural disasters, habitat destruction, disease outbreaks, or human activities. Here are some key points about bottleneck events:
-
Genetic Diversity: Bottleneck events often reduce genetic diversity, which can make populations more vulnerable to disease, environmental changes, and reduce their overall adaptability.
-
Population Size: These events lead to a sudden decrease in population size, which may take a long time for the population to recover from.
-
Founder Effect: If a small number of individuals survive a bottleneck event and later repopulate, the resulting gene pool may be limited, leading to a founder effect where certain traits become more pronounced.
-
Conservation Implications: Understanding bottleneck events is crucial for conservation efforts, as it highlights the importance of maintaining healthy population sizes and genetic diversity to promote resilience.
